  1. 1.  Betty Lucille McDaniel was born on 3 Nov 1933 in Hemphill, Sabine County, Texas; died on 30 Oct 2004 in Groves, Jefferson County, Texas; was buried in Greenlawn Memorial Park, Groves, Jefferson County, Texas.

    Notes:

    Sabine County Reporter
    November 3, 2004

    Betty Lucille Temple

    Betty Lucille Temple, 70, of Groves died Saturday, Oct. 30, 2004 at her residence. Mrs. Temple was born Nov. 3, 1933 as a daughter of the late Elizabeth (Franklin) and Brady Ross McDaniel and had lived in the Groves area several years. She was a member of the First Baptist Church of Groves and the Groves Chapter Order of the Eastern Star. She had been employed by the City of Groves as an elemetary school crossing guard for several years. Survivors: three daughters, Pam Thrasher of Rutherfordton, North Carolina, Sharon Murdock of Groves, and Karen Cawley of Nederland; a son Wayne Temple of Nederland; a sister, Mary Beth ISENBLITTER of Nederland; seven grandchildren; and two great-great grandchildren. She was preceded in death by her husband of 44 years, Ernest Temple. Funeral services were held at 11 a.m. Tuesday, Nov. 2, at the chapel of Levingston Funeral Home in Groves, with Dr. Joe Worley officiating. Interment followed at Greenlawn Memorial Park in Groves.
